Most folks that have it love the G4.  The clamping racks are on it which is a big plus.  In that year, it was around a $10K option if I recall right.  I wouldn’t hesitate on the tower at all.  Depending on elevation, I would look at engine and other options.  But whether G3 or G4, I don’t think a tower would sway my decision on buying a used one. Unless you have to frequently fold the tower for storage - them the G4 likely wins hands down.  G3 folds,  it not as easy as the G4.

I have a G4 on my 2015 22 VLX and love it.  It is very easy to raise and lower. 

The only issue, is that my G4 came with a Commercial Sewing Bimini that required me to completely remove the bimini to fully collapse the tower.  I had to upgrade the brackets to the G4 Pistol Slider so that I could swing my bimini out of the way and completely collapse the tower.  I would check to see what bimini is attached to the 23 LSV to make sure you are able to collapse the tower with the bimini out of the way.  I think the G4 Pistol Slider became standard on newer boats.  Youtube has a good video on how the G4 Pistol Slider works.

I love my 2016!  Although I still have thoughts of flipping it for a new one (or a 25LSV). 

The 410 with the 2277 prop seems to be the favorite combo of most on here.  My only real complaint is the factory stereo sucks for the price. 

Most run additinal bow weight to get full wave potential, but it certainly isn’t a requirement.
